Abstract

The utility model relates to an iron casting surface treatment integrated device which comprises a fixing box, a lifting assembly is movably installed in the fixing box, a lifting plate is movably installed in the fixing box, and an air drying assembly is fixedly installed in the fixing box. The air drying assembly comprises a draught fan, and the draught fan is fixedly installed in the fixing box. According to the iron casting surface treatment integrated device, by arranging the air drying assembly, after an iron casting is soaked, the lifting assembly drives the lifting plate to rise to the position above soaking liquid to be directly subjected to air drying treatment, a draught fan is started, the draught fan conveys an air drying source into the lifting plate through a ventilation pipe and an elastic conveying pipe, and the air drying source is discharged through a through hole; and the exhausted air can quickly air-dry the iron casting, so that the air-drying efficiency of the iron casting is improved, the situation that a soaking sealing layer is easily damaged when the iron casting is taken out to affect the rust removal effect is avoided, and the problem of air-drying the iron casting in the background technology is solved.

Technical Field

[0001] This utility model relates to the field of cast iron processing technology, specifically to an integrated device for surface treatment of cast iron parts. Background Technology

[0002] After the casting iron parts are machined, they are stored. During storage, the surface of the casting iron parts is exposed to the air, which will cause an oxidation reaction and produce rust. This will affect the quality and use of the casting iron parts. In order to facilitate storage, the machined casting iron parts need to be rust-proofed. The general steps of rust-proofing are to complete the process of continuous operation, such as cleaning, soaking in chemicals, and air drying.

[0003] According to the utility model patent with Chinese patent application number 202420466432.0, an immersion surface rust prevention treatment device for cast iron parts is mentioned. This device can perform immersion rust prevention treatment on cast iron parts. However, the device does not have a drying structure, which requires separate treatment of the cast iron parts. This damages the rust prevention liquid on the surface of the cast iron parts and affects the immersion treatment effect. Therefore, it is necessary to propose an integrated surface treatment device for cast iron parts to solve the above-mentioned problems. Utility Model Content

[0004] To address the shortcomings of existing technologies, this utility model provides an integrated surface treatment device for cast iron parts, which has advantages such as the ability to air dry cast iron parts, thus solving the problem of air drying cast iron parts in the prior art.

[0005] To achieve the above-mentioned purpose of air-drying cast iron parts, this utility model provides the following technical solution: an integrated surface treatment device for cast iron parts, including a fixed box, a lifting assembly movably installed inside the fixed box, a lifting plate movably installed inside the fixed box, and an air-drying assembly fixedly installed inside the fixed box;

[0006] The air-drying assembly includes a fan. The fan is fixedly installed inside the fixed box. A ventilation pipe is fixedly connected to the end of the fan. An elastic conveying pipe is fixedly connected to one side of the ventilation pipe. The end of the elastic conveying pipe is fixedly connected to the bottom of the lifting plate.

[0007] Furthermore, the lifting assembly includes a drive motor, the drive motor is fixedly installed on the top of the fixed box, a threaded rotating rod is fixedly connected to the outer surface of the drive motor, and a threaded block is threadedly connected to the outer surface of the threaded rotating rod.

[0008] Furthermore, the threaded block has a threaded hole inside, the threaded rod passes through the threaded hole, and the fixed box has a through groove on its side, with the threaded rod movably installed inside the through groove.

[0009] Furthermore, a limit block is fixedly installed on the side of the lifting plate, and the limit block is slidably installed on the inner wall of the fixed box. A control panel is fixedly installed on the front of the fixed box.

[0010] Furthermore, both the lifting plate and the fixed box have through holes on their inner walls. A sealing plate is fixedly installed inside the fixed box, and the lifting plate and the fan are respectively located at the top and bottom of the sealing plate.

[0011] Furthermore, an ultrasonic device is fixedly installed on the side of the fixed box, and an ultrasonic head is provided on the side of the ultrasonic device. The ultrasonic head extends into the interior of the fixed box and is located above the sealing plate. A first delivery pipe and a second delivery pipe are fixedly connected to the side of the fixed box.

[0012] Compared with the prior art, the technical solution of this application has the following beneficial effects:

[0013] This integrated surface treatment device for cast iron parts, by setting up a lifting assembly, allows the cast iron parts to be placed on top of the lifting plate during use. By starting the drive motor, the output shaft of the drive motor will drive the threaded rod to rotate. Due to the limiting effect of the limiting block, the threaded block can move downwards from the outer surface of the threaded rod into the interior of the fixed box. Immersion liquid is delivered into the fixed box through the first conveying pipe. The immersion liquid and ultrasonic device are used to immerse and remove rust from the cast iron parts, thereby achieving rust removal from the surface of the cast iron parts.

[0014] This integrated surface treatment device for cast iron parts incorporates a drying component. After the cast iron parts are soaked in the solution, a lifting assembly raises a lifting plate above the soaking liquid for direct drying. A fan is then activated, supplying drying fluid to the lifting plate through ventilation and flexible conveying pipes, and discharging it through through-holes. This rapid airflow effectively dries the cast iron parts, improving drying efficiency and preventing damage to the soaking seal layer caused by removing the parts, which can negatively impact rust removal. [0021] Please see Figure 1-4 An integrated surface treatment device for cast iron parts in this embodiment includes a fixed box 1, a lifting assembly 4 movably installed inside the fixed box 1, a lifting plate 3 movably installed inside the fixed box 1, and a drying assembly 8 fixedly installed inside the fixed box 1.

[0022] The air drying assembly 8 includes a fan 801. The fan 801 is fixedly installed inside the fixed box 1. A ventilation pipe 802 is fixedly connected to the end of the fan 801. An elastic conveying pipe 804 is fixedly connected to one side of the ventilation pipe 802. The end of the elastic conveying pipe 804 is fixedly connected to the bottom of the lifting plate 3.

[0023] In the implementation of the case, by setting up the lifting assembly 4, when in use, the cast iron part is placed on the top of the lifting plate 3. By starting the drive motor 401, the output shaft of the drive motor 401 will drive the threaded rotating rod 402 to rotate. Due to the limiting effect of the limiting block 405, the threaded block 404 can move downward from the outer surface of the threaded rotating rod 402 into the interior of the fixed box 1. The soaking liquid is delivered into the fixed box 1 through the first conveying pipe 11. The cast iron part is soaked and rusted by the soaking liquid and the ultrasonic device 6, thereby removing rust from the surface of the cast iron part.

[0024] In the implementation of the case, by setting up the air-drying component 8, after the cast iron parts are soaked, the lifting component 4 drives the lifting plate 3 to rise above the soaking liquid for direct air-drying treatment. The fan 801 is started, and the fan 801 delivers the air-drying agent to the lifting plate 3 through the ventilation pipe 802 and the flexible conveying pipe 804, and discharges it through the through hole 10. The discharged air can quickly air-dry the cast iron parts, improve the air-drying efficiency of the cast iron parts, and avoid the damage to the soaking seal layer caused by taking out the cast iron parts, which would affect the rust removal effect.

[0025] When implementing this procedure, please follow these steps:

[0026] 1) First, the soaking solution is introduced into the fixed box 1 through the first delivery pipe 11;

[0027] 2) Then place the cast iron part on top of the lifting plate 3, and use the lifting assembly 4 to lower the cast iron part for soaking;

[0028] 3) Then, the cast iron parts are treated with rust removal and sealing by ultrasonic device 6;

[0029] 4) Finally, the cast iron parts are lifted by the lifting component 4 and then dried by the air drying component 8.
